## Build Provenance: Catalogue Import Service

The Thornquist catalogue importer for the Ashbury Public Collections is built from the sealed pipeline only; ad-hoc builds must never reach production, as import mappings are generated at compile time and drift silently otherwise. Future maintainers should verify every deployed artifact against the provenance ledger before approving a release. The artifact currently serving imports carries the token shown on the next line.

build token for yaguf-yadug: htk6_2ede56

## Service Accounts — Ormforge Migration

The legacy ORM refactor under project Ormforge uses a dedicated service account, svc-ormforge-migrate, to run schema diffs against the shadow database. It has read-only access to production metadata and write access only to the migration ledger. Rotation is handled by the platform team monthly. The account authenticates with the key listed below.

app token of fajop-fahif = qvz4-AnML

- [ ] Verify rounding mode is banker's rounding across all conversion paths, not truncation.
- [ ] Run the drift harness: 10k round-trip conversions, cumulative error must stay under 0.01 units.
- [ ] Confirm minor-unit handling for zero-decimal currencies.
- [ ] Check reconciliation job output against ledger totals; any mismatch blocks release.

On-call: if drift alarms fire post-deploy, roll back first, investigate second. Attach harness output to the rollback ticket and reference the build token shown below.

pipeline stamp: htk14_40eecfa1a6c1a3

Quarterly Planning Note — Finance Team

Heads up on Project Swallowtail: it's now tracking about eight weeks behind, mostly thanks to the data migration from the old Pellinor system taking longer than anyone promised. For planning purposes, push the related capex into Q4 and hold the contractor accrual at current levels. Renata will circulate revised milestones after Thursday's checkpoint. No budget increase requested yet, though that may change. Before you finalize the quarter's numbers, note the following:

board note of yahig-yahif: Silmirox Works plans to raise the Aldius list price by 18.5 percent in January. The steering committee signed off on a budget of $141.9 million for Project Tamix. The renewal with Eliysek Logistics closes at $114.1 million a year, 18.9 percent below the last contract. Project Gordor slips by a full year because of the supplier delay.